Lavelle Lalande

   Lavelle Lalande, 76, of Garden Valley and formerly of Nampa, died on Wednesday, Jan. 8, 1997, at her home from natural causes. Graveside funeral services will be conducted at 2 p.m. on Saturday Jan. 11, 1997, at the Mt. Calvary Cemetery in Nampa. Father Paul Matthews, S.M., of St. Paul’s Catholic Church, will officiate. Services are under the direction of the Alsip Funeral Chapel, Nampa.
Lavelle Lalande was born on April 30, 1920, in North Powder, OR. In 1922 she and her family moved to Nampa. She married Eugene “Gene” Lalande in 1937. In 1981 they moved to Garden Valley, Idaho, where they have since resided.
   Lavelle is survived by her husband, Eugene “Gene” Lalande, Garden Valley, ID.; daughter and son-in-law, Sydne Deanne and Steve Van Home, Sandpoint, ID; granddaughters, Rachel Liberty and Stefanie Van Home, both of Sandpoint, ID; a great-grandson, Bryce Liberty, Sandpoint, ID and 2 brothers, Dave and Dewey Dalton in Oregon.
She was preceded in death by her parents and a daughter Paulette Lee Lalande.
   The family suggests memorial contributions to the Garden Valley Medical Clinic or the Garden Valley Library, Garden Valley, ID. 83622.
